Novak Djokovic – Statistics & Current Form

Current ranking in the world rankings: 1.
Position in the seedling list: 1

Similar to Roger Federer, Novak Djokovic also dreams of his second title win in Roland Garros. The Serb won the tournament in the city of love in 2016, thus fixing his “career grand slam”. In the last two years, the Serb then had to give each beaten in the quarterfinals. Last year he lost sensationally against the Italian Marco Cecchinato in four sets. A defeat against Alexander Zverev would not be a negative sensation from his point of view, but a surprise. The “Djoker” acts in the previous tournament history namely absolutely outstanding. He did not have to make a single move on his way to the last eight. Only the Swiss lucky loser Henri Laaksonen could win four games in one go.

Against the German surprise man Jan-Lennard Struff shone the former Becker protected over the entire match duration. Struff was able to make the game open after the tough five-set battle against Coric. With much risk, he beat the Serb a few winners around the ears. From the middle of the first set, however, the game was on an incline. Within minutes, Djokovic made 3: 3 a 6: 3 and 4: 0! At this time Djokovic had just booked three unforced errors! In the end, the number grew to twelve unforced errors, nonetheless an outstanding value.

The Serb, who has won the last three Grand Slam tournaments, is already in his tenth run in the quarter-finals of Roland Garros. Alexander Zverev – Statistics & Current Form

Current ranking in the world rankings: 5.
Position in the seedling list: 5

Alexander Zverev has been one of the world’s top athletes for many months now, but at the Grand Slam tournaments, the German was rarely able to convince. In 2018 he reached in Roland Garros ever for the first time the quarterfinals of a Grand Slam tournament, before he had to defeat Dominic Thiem smoothly in three sets. This quarter-final from the previous year was able to confirm Zverev. For his first Grand Slam semi-final, the young German will definitely need another performance upgrade.

A look at the latest results is quite satisfactory. Meanwhile, Zverev has won eight games in a row. After the disappointing finish in Roma, Zverev had fallen to the ground and doubted himself as well. In anger, he smashed his cellphone. This action to “relieve frustration” was probably necessary, because since then Zverev has always won. Especially because of his big fighter heart could convince Zverev these days, playful he is despite these successes a good deal of his top form away.

He lost 2-0 to John Millman in the first round and against Dusan Lajovic on lap three and was only able to sack in the decisive fifth set. The game against Fabio Fognini also had many ups and downs to offer. Zverev is missing the consistency, has immense problems with his second serve (twelve double errors) and an extremely high error rate on the forehand. After losing the first set Zverev gradually increased, acted more concentrated and above all played extremely variable. While Fognini quarreled with himself – and everything around him, Zverev mostly kept his cool. Fighting and mentally, this was also a strong idea, playful he has to improve against the “Djoker”. Djokovic vs Zverev – Head to Head Statistics

Head-to-Head: 2: 2

Before the quarter-finals in Paris, the direct comparison between Alexander Zverev and Novak Djokovic is still balanced. The two players have faced each other four times on the tour, and both have won two games each. Last November, it came in just a few days two times to this duel. After Djokovic in the group stage of the ATP Finals could still prevail confidently, Alexander Zverev four days later in the final celebrated a surprising, clear, but especially deserved success in two sentences and crowned the unofficial ATP World Champion – his biggest success so far the tour.
